回覆列表
  • 1 # 呢那裡呢

    mysql裡面提供了很多方法來獲取表結構和表列:如下方法獲得某表所有列的資訊:String sql = select * from tname;//tname為某一表名Connection conn = ....;Statement st = conn.createStatement();ResultSet rs = st.rs = st.executeQuery(sql);ResultSetMetaData rsmd = rs.getMetaData();int colcount = rsmd.getColumnCount();//取得全部列數for(int i=0;i<colcount;i++){String colname = rsmd.getColumnName(i);//取得全部列名}以上為某表字段具體查詢,如果是查詢表的資訊,如在mysql伺服器上那樣的查詢結果的話,可以用一下程式碼:ResultSet.executeQuery("show tables")可以的到所有的表資訊。ResultSet.executeQuery("describe tname")可以得到表的欄位資訊。//tname為表名

  • 中秋節和大豐收的關聯?
  • 自駕遊必備的物品是什麼?